Subterranean termites are the most typical hazard in the area and they are masters of stealth. They construct their nests deep in the cool soil or inside the trunks of trees and after that tunnel through the earth looking for cellulose. Due to the fact that they require high humidity and darkness to endure they rarely reveal themselves outdoors. Instead they enter structures through tiny fractures in concrete slabs or by building mud tubes up the surface area of foundation walls. In recent years, the method to managing pests in the area has developed to incorporate more sophisticated and integrated approaches. A crucial method includes producing a persistent chemical barrier in the soil surrounding a home's perimeter. By using a specialized liquid treatment that connects with the soil, a defensive guard is formed. Unlike older techniques that count on driving away pests, contemporary termite control methods in Weston typically utilize non-repellent chemicals, which have actually reinvented the field. Since termites are not able to spot these substances, they freely move through the dealt with soil, unintentionally transporting the active component back to their nest. As they participate in regular social behaviors like grooming and feeding, the chemical is disseminated throughout the colony, eventually resulting in its total obliteration.

For homes where conventional soil treatments might be difficult due to extensive paving or delicate garden beds baiting and keeping an eye on systems use a highly efficient alternative. This technique counts on the natural foraging impulses of the termites to lead them to their own destruction. Discreet stations are placed at tactical periods around the backyard and are filled with an extremely palatable cellulose product. When a specialist identifies activity within a station they change the product with a sluggish acting bait that inhibits the development of the bugs. Due to the fact that the effect is postponed the termites do not understand the bait is the source of their decrease and they continue to share it with the queen and the rest of the employees. This targeted technique is often preferred by those trying to find a localized option that focuses particularly on the colonies actively threatening the structure.

The architectural design of many homes in Weston also presents specific obstacles for pest management. Many residences integrated in the late sixties and seventies feature subfloor locations that can end up being wet or inadequately aerated in time. These conditions serve as a beacon for subterranean pests. A professional Termite Treatment Weston often includes an assessment of these ecological factors. Service technicians might recommend enhancing the air flow under the house or fixing dripping taps and drain issues to decrease the wetness levels that termites long for. By making the environment less congenial property owners can substantially decrease the likelihood of a more info brand-new colony trying to take up residence under their floors.

Vigilance through regular inspections is perhaps the most crucial element of any long term defense strategy. Experts suggest that homeowner in the area must schedule an expert timber pest inspection at least when every twelve months. Even the most robust chemical barriers or baiting systems can be jeopardized by external aspects such as the motion of soil throughout landscaping or the addition of a new deck that creates a bridge over the treated zone. Australia is home to some of the most aggressive wood consuming types in the world and the capital region is no exception to this rule. An annual check allows for the early detection of any breaches and ensures that any small activity is handled before it intensifies into a catastrophic repair work expense.
